What are the health benefits of steeping Chinese chive seeds and wolfberry fruits in water for consumption?
Drinking water infused with Chinese wolfberry fruits combines the nutritional components and medicinal values of both ingredients, offering multiple benefits such as nourishing the kidneys and enhancing yang energy, nourishing yin and enriching blood, regulating liver and kidney functions, moistening the intestines to relieve constipation, and warming the middle jiao to promote qi circulation. The specific benefits are as follows:
1. Nourishing the Kidneys and Enhancing Yang: Chinese chive seeds have the effect of tonifying kidney yang, while Chinese wolfberry fruits nourish yin, enrich blood, and improve vision. When used together, they can enhance male sexual function, increase libido and sexual performance, and effectively alleviate symptoms such as soreness and weakness in the lower back and knees, cold intolerance, and cold limbs.
2. Nourishing Yin and Enriching Blood: Chinese wolfberry fruits are rich in various nutrients, including polysaccharides, flavonoids, vitamins, etc., which can nourish yin and blood and improve anemia. Vitamin C and folic acid contained in Chinese chive seeds also help promote metabolism and enhance immunity.
3. Regulating Liver and Kidney Functions: Both Chinese chive seeds and Chinese wolfberry fruits are beneficial for liver and kidney health, promoting the metabolism and elimination of toxins, thus helping to protect liver and kidney function. They are also effective in regulating symptoms caused by liver and kidney deficiency, such as dizziness, vertigo, and tinnitus.
4. Moistening the Intestines and Relieving Constipation: Chinese chive seeds contain dietary fiber, and moderate consumption can promote gastrointestinal motility, aid digestion and absorption, and help prevent constipation. Components such as polysaccharides in Chinese wolfberry fruits also help regulate intestinal function.
5. Warming the Middle Jiao and Promoting Qi Circulation: The volatile oil in Chinese chive seeds can promote blood circulation, providing a warming effect to dispel cold and, to some extent, achieving the purpose of promoting qi flow and relieving pain. Drinking water infused with Chinese chive seeds and Chinese wolfberry fruits can alleviate symptoms such as abdominal distension and diarrhea caused by deficiency-cold of the spleen and stomach.
Before consumption, ensure that you are not allergic to Chinese chive seeds or Chinese wolfberry fruits. Additionally, consumption should be moderate, as excessive intake may cause heatiness or other discomforts.
